Dinghy Insurance
Are you a passionate sailor that likes to take their dinghy out on the water whenever the opportunity arises? If you have a dinghy in your possession you`ll want to keep it that way and make sure it is protected from loss or damage. Getting Dinghy Insurance can be a wise move as you never know when the unthinkable might happen. Suppose you keep your dinghy at the local sailing club and it has intruders one night? Your dreamy dinghy could be loaded onto a trailer and you`ll never see it again. By protecting your dinghy with Dinghy Insurance you`ll ensure that should the unthinkable happen and your dinghy gets stolen you`ll be able to claim for your loss. There are many Dinghy Insurance policies for you to peruse so you should be able to find one that is suitable for your needs. Not all of the policies will be comprehensive though, so it pays to shop around and find one that will cover you for any number of eventualities. You might find that certain types of Dinghy Insurance cover you for the loss of sailing equipment too, plus damage or loss of outboard motors. Most policies won`t cover you for wear and tear on your vessel but damage caused to your boat by other crafts should be covered. Therefore when you purchase your new dinghy you should feel confident about sailing it knowing that you have a comprehensive Dinghy Insurance policy in place. Whether you race your dinghy or use it for more gentile purposes you`ll find Dinghy Insurance will have you protected at all times.


Life insurance is a personal insurance plan designed to pay out a sum of money on the death of the policyholder. Life Insurance is an insurance that is taken out against a persons life. It will pay out either a lump sum or monthly contributions to the ?trustee? or next of kin in the event of the policy holder`s death.

Life insurance is, as the name implies, an insurance policy taken out on an individual`s life. As with any other insurance policy, regular premiums are paid by the policyholder to the insurance company - and should the policyholder die, then the policy will pay out either a lump sum or a regular income.

People think about the future more now than ever before. We want a good standard of living not just now but also as we grow older and this is why the financial services industry has become more important.

The most obvious reason for a life insurance policy is to provide financial protection for family and loved ones, should you die unexpectedly. However, there are a number of different circumstances in which life insurance is an important factor to consider, such as protecting your mortgage, your estate or your business.

Upon the death of the policyholder, a life insurance contract provides a one-off lump sum payment - particularly important if either you or your family take on a big loan, any long-term financial commitment, or purchase a house. For example, if the policyholder does die the payment from a life insurance deal could be used to pay off a mortgage.

Life Insurance is particularly valuable if taken out at a younger age, due to the fact that it will cost much less. It will help you to protect your family against any financial difficulties that may arise from your death. It can replace lost income, provide a lump sum towards funeral costs, pay off an outstanding loan or credit card.

But it is worth remembering that an effective life insurance policy should provide for both your partner`s or your family`s short-term and long-term financial requirements. Short-term requirements include taxes and funeral costs, while long-term requirements often range from vital expenses, such as school tuition for your children or your partner`s needs upon retirement.

Life insurance comes in many different formats to allow people to choose the best type of cover for themselves. The types of life insurance available include:

Mortgage Life Insurance

Designed to pay off your mortgage in the event of your death, or the death of your partner.

Level Term Life Insurance

Designed to cover fixed repayment loans.

Whole of Life Insurance

Policy continues until the policy holder dies when a lump sum is paid out. As long as the payments are kept up to date, the sum assured, which is the level of life insurance cover, will be paid to your estate.

Family Income Benefit Life Insurance

This form of insurance can provide an income for your family or a lump sum if you die during the term of the family income insurance policy.

Your personal circumstances will affect the premiums for life insurance policies, with the most important factors being age and medical history. Which life insurance company you choose can also have an impact on the level of premium required as different life insurance companies treat clients differently.

Life Insurance products have now become very cost effective. Life cover is so cheap to obtain that you have virtually no reason not to obtain a policy.

Getting life insurance can be complicated due to the different types of policies available. If you are unsure about which life insurance to go for, then you should seek some financial advice.
